In high-voltage switchgear, small busbars are essential for connecting main busbars to branch circuits, auxiliary systems, and moving components. They are typically made of copper or aluminum, can be flat, tubular, or flexible, and may be insulated or bare depending on safety and space requirements. Proper design ensures reliable operation, thermal stability, and ease of maintenance .
